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

스크랩도 추천처럼... 조금더 용이하게 #880

Open
socialskyo opened this issue Jul 22, 2017 · 6 comments
Open

스크랩도 추천처럼... 조금더 용이하게 #880

socialskyo opened this issue Jul 22, 2017 · 6 comments
Labels
feature request 기능 추가 요청 schema moratorium 스키마 모라토리엄 use third-party 서드파티 자료 이용(개발)을 권장함

Comments

@socialskyo
Copy link

1, 스크랩되면 글쓴이에게 금화가 지급될수 있을까요?
2. 그리고 스크랩된 현황 숫자도 추천수 처럼 나올수도 있게...

감사합니다.

@socialskyo socialskyo changed the title 스크랩도 추천처럼... 스크랩도 추천처럼... 조금더 용이하게 Jul 22, 2017
@kijin kijin added the feature request 기능 추가 요청 label Jul 22, 2017
@kijin
Copy link
Member

kijin commented Jul 22, 2017

스크랩 갯수를 집계하려면 documents 테이블에 필드를 하나 더 추가해야 하는데, 데이터가 많이 쌓여 있는 테이블에 필드를 추가하면 타임아웃이 발생할 수 있기 때문에 현재 documents, comments, files, member 등의 테이블 구조에는 모라토리엄(?)이 걸려 있는 상태입니다.

같은 이유로 #97 (신고 갯수 표시) 이슈도 현재로서는 처리가 불가합니다.

@kijin kijin added the schema moratorium 스키마 모라토리엄 label Jul 22, 2017
@socialskyo
Copy link
Author

오호 역시 그렇군요. 감사합니다

@bjrambo bjrambo reopened this Jul 22, 2017
@bjrambo
Copy link
Member

bjrambo commented Jul 22, 2017

추후 라이믹스가 document등의 업데이트가 있을경우 추가될 수 있으니 너무 섵부르게 닫지말아주세요 ㅠ.ㅠ 추가적으로 개발진에서 검토하고 적용이 힘들것 같으면 다시 닫을께요 :)

@eondcom
Copy link
Contributor

eondcom commented Aug 23, 2018

기진곰님 말씀대로 도큐먼트 테이블에 필드를 더 추가하는 게 부담이라면, documents 테이블이 아닌 documents_extra 테이블을 만들어서 테이블끼리 join 해서 출력하도록 하는 건 어떤가요?

@bjrambo
Copy link
Member

bjrambo commented Aug 23, 2018

@eondcom 비슷한 방법으로 join 시키는 방법으로 검토하기 위해서 따로 디비 추가 작업에 필요한 라벨도 이미 달아둔 상태이긴합니다.

다만 성능이랑 기진님이 말씀하신 데이터의 양이 너무 많기 때문에 작업을 실행하게 되면 실사용 사이트들의 위험성이 존재하기 때문에 보류중일뿐입니다.. 원활한 방법이나 작업을 해야할 시기가 오면 그때 진행될 것 같아요 ㅎㅎ 이런 위험성 있는 이슈들은 여유를 가지시고 기다리시는게 좋습니다 :)

@kijin
Copy link
Member

kijin commented Aug 24, 2018

서드파티 자료의 형태로 구현하시면 됩니다. 이상적인 구조는 아니지만 스크랩 테이블에서 게시물 몇 개의 스크랩 갯수를 카운트하는 정도라면 크게 무리가 가지도 않을 것이고, 애드온을 잘 만들면 캐시를 활용할 수도 있겠지요.

@kijin kijin added the use third-party 서드파티 자료 이용(개발)을 권장함 label Aug 24, 2018
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
feature request 기능 추가 요청 schema moratorium 스키마 모라토리엄 use third-party 서드파티 자료 이용(개발)을 권장함
Projects
None yet
Development

No branches or pull requests

4 participants